About Gülsevim Azizlerli

Gülsevim Azizlerli is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Rheumatology and Epidemiology, having authored 11 papers that have together received 553 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(10 papers), Retinal and Optic Conditions (4 papers), Vasculitis and related conditions (2 papers), Retinal Diseases and Treatments (1 paper), Genital Health and Disease (1 paper), Ophthalmology and Visual Health Research (1 paper), Infectious Diseases and Tuberculosis (1 paper) and Otitis Media and Relapsing Polychondritis (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(432 citations), Rheumatology (132 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(166 citations), Internal Medicine (11 citations) and Hematology (37 citations). Gülsevim Azizlerli has collaborated with scholars based in Türkiye, Vietnam and United States. Frequent co-authors include Rian Dişçi, Afet Akdağ Köse, Rıfkiye Sarıca, Recep Tunç, Meri Urgancıoğlu, İlknur Tuğal Tutkun, Ahmet Gül, Mustafa Kulaç, Kurtuluş Didem Yazganoğlu and Murat Kayabalı. Their work appears in journals such as Acta Dermato Venereologica, Journal of the European Academy of Dermatology and Venereology, Dermatology, International Journal of Dermatology and PubMed.
